Mauritius: MultiChoice to Launch DSTV Stream in Mauritius

Africa’s leading entertainment platform, MultiChoice is partnering with Mauritius Telecom to bring DStv Stream to Mauritius.

A formal signing ceremony to flag off the partnership was attended by Jose Escobar, Head of Corporate Strategy at MultiChoice Africa and Kapil Reesaul, Mauritius Telecom CEO at the Telecom Tower, Port Louis, Mauritius.

Starting from November 2023, Mauritians will have the opportunity to explore the diverse content offered by DStv Stream.

According to MultiChoice, what stands out is the platform’s flexibility in terms of package selection. Customers will be afforded the ability to choose packages that align with their preferences, viewing habits, and importantly, their budget.

“We hope this will be the same case for other African countries where DSTV Stream is set to be available including Nigeria, Botswana, Namibia, Ghana, Uganda, Tanzania, Zambia, and Zimbabwe” according to Showmax.

This is pivotal in the context of Mauritius, where viewers will be looking for varied content, from international sports events to the latest in entertainment. The choice in packages means that households have the autonomy to select a subscription that mirrors their consumption habits and financial capacity.

The partnerships will not only unlock a new chapter for entertainment in Mauritius but also could potentially set the stage for a new era of content consumption across Africa, wherein user choice and budget-friendly options become pivotal.
